Recently, some netizens compared Apple's 30 billion US dollars in R&D expenditures in 2023 with the slight improvement in thickness of the new 11-inch iPad Pro, questioning the asymmetry between Apple's huge investment and results.
To this, Musk replied: "That's a lot of money, maybe they have some secret product in development?"
It is reported that Musk has publicly stated before that he is confused by the basically the same iPhone released by Apple every year, and he does not even know the difference between the iPhone he is currently using and the previous version.
